Israel Hits Hezbollah Arms Depots in Baalbek

On Monday, Israel targeted Hezbollahโ€™s weapons storage facilities deep within eastern Lebanon, according to a source close to Hezbollah, speaking with AFP. This attack occurred far from the southern border, which has been a frequent site of clashes between Hezbollah and Israeli forces.

The individual, linked to the Iran-supported group, confirmed that the airstrikes were aimed at Hezbollahโ€™s armories in the Bekaa region. Additionally, Lebanonโ€™s National News Agency reported that three locations in eastern Lebanon were hit by these โ€œenemy Israeli raidsโ€ that evening.

Videos captured at the site depicted a large blaze and several explosions resulting from the strike.

This incident mirrors a similar event last month when an Israeli airstrike struck a weapons depot in the southern coastal village of Adloun, triggering a chain of explosions that scattered shrapnel across neighboring villages.
